    Francesco Francia was a Renaissance painter from Northern Italy, known for his biblical portraits. As a Northern Italian, Francia had the privilege of exposure to Northern Renaissance paintings, resulting in an entirely Italian figure rendering (based off of Greco-Roman ideals) married with a Netherlandish color sensibility resulting in vibrant, bold paintings. Like many Renaissance painters, Francia emphasized the naturalism of his work by painting his figures slightly out of frame (and often interacting with a false one), creating a sense that the biblical Saint in his work is really entering the space and world of the viewer.
